#5836bb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#5836bb is composed of 34.5% red, 21.2% green and 73.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 52.9% cyan, 71.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 26.7% black. It has a hue angle of 255.3 degrees, a saturation of 55.2% and a lightness of 47.3%. #5836bb color hex could be obtained by blending #b06cff with #000077. Closest websafe color is: #6633cc.

● #5836bb color description : Moderate violet.
#5836bb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#5836bb has RGB values of R:88, G:54, B:187 and CMYK values of C:0.53, M:0.71, Y:0, K:0.27. Its decimal value is 5781179.

Shades and Tints of #5836bb
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020104 is the darkest color, while #f6f4fc is the lightest one.

Tones of #5836bb
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#78777a is the less saturated color, while #4108e9 is the most saturated one.
